Get ready for a seismic shift in transportation as Tesla propels Austin into a futuristic realm by June 2024 with its unsupervised self-driving cars. These marvels of modern engineering will operate with no human driver in sight, fundamentally altering urban movement and our relationship with transportation.

In the bustling streets of Austin, Tesla plans to launch an autonomous robotaxi service by 2026. Vehicle owners can transform their cars into income-generating robotaxis, representing a leap towards smarter and more flexible transportation options.

But the innovation doesn’t stop there. Enter Optimus, the cutting-edge humanoid robot, poised to redefine everyday tasks. Designed to execute everything from mundane chores to delicate handiwork, these robots promise to integrate seamlessly into our homes and businesses, revolutionizing productivity.

To top it off, Tesla is set to unveil a more affordable electric vehicle by the first half of 2025, democratizing sustainable transportation and enticing a broader audience to join the electric revolution.

These advancements reflect Tesla’s commitment to pushing the envelope in AI capabilities, crafting not just smarter cars but also intelligent machines that can adapt to their surroundings for enhanced safety and convenience.

As Tesla’s plans unfold, the implications are vast: reduced traffic congestion, potential shifts in job markets due to robotic advancements, and a new paradigm in vehicle ownership. Analysts forecast a booming market for both robotics and autonomous vehicles by 2030, with Tesla at the forefront, driving our world towards an unprecedented technological era. # What are the Key Features of Tesla’s Autonomous Robotaxi Service?

Tesla’s upcoming autonomous robotaxi service, set to debut by 2026, is designed to provide a fully driverless experience. Some notable features include:

Advanced AI Systems: These are tailored to navigate urban environments without human intervention by utilizing real-time data processing and machine learning.

Income Generation: Vehicle owners can leverage their cars as robotaxis, earning passive income while contributing to urban transport solutions.

Eco-Friendly Transport: Given Tesla’s commitment to sustainability, these robotaxis will operate on electric power, reducing urban pollution and fossil fuel dependency.

# What Economic and Social Impacts Could Tesla’s Optimus Robot Have?

Tesla’s Optimus robot is engineered to perform a wide range of tasks, from daily chores to intricate handiwork. The introduction of such advanced robotics could bring about significant economic and social changes, including:

Labor Market Shifts: The increasing use of robots like Optimus could lead to displacement in certain job sectors while simultaneously creating new opportunities in tech development and maintenance.

Enhanced Efficiency: Robots are poised to boost productivity in both households and businesses, freeing humans to focus on more cerebral or creative work.

Democratization of Service: As these robots become more integrated, access to enhanced services and efficiencies could become more widespread.

# How Could Tesla’s New Electric Vehicle Impact the Market?

Tesla is gearing up to introduce a more budget-friendly electric vehicle by 2025, setting the stage for broader market impact:

Increased Adoption: Lower price points make electric vehicles accessible to a larger segment of the population, fostering widespread adoption of clean technology.

Competitive Market: As a market leader, Tesla’s affordable vehicle may pressure other automakers to lower prices and innovate, potentially leading to a boom in electric vehicle offerings.

Sustainability Goals: A switch to electric vehicles in larger volumes may significantly contribute to global sustainability efforts by decreasing carbon footprints.
